Creamy Moroccan Harissa Lentil Soup for Dinner

Creamy Moroccan Harissa Lentil Soup is a hearty, comforting meal that’s perfect for chilly winter nights. After making this many times, I’ve discovered the secret to a perfectly creamy soup is patiently simmering the lentils. The trick is to let the flavors meld together slowly. This soup is cozy, with a rich, slightly spicy tomato base and tender lentils. It’s like a warm hug in a bowl. Keep reading for my best tips, or jump to the recipe card. If you love recipes like this, you’ll also enjoy Easy Pesto Zucchini Corn Quinoa Salad for Quick Dinner and Easy Slow Cooker Buffalo Chicken Dip Recipe.

Why This Creamy Moroccan Harissa Lentil Soup for Dinner Is Pure Comfort
- It's creamy and comforting, perfect for chilly nights.
- The rich, slightly spicy tomato base is full of flavor.
- It's easy to make and packed with protein and fiber.
- Leftovers freeze well for a quick, healthy meal.
What You'll Need for Creamy Moroccan Harissa Lentil Soup for Dinner
Choosing the right ingredients makes a big difference, but this recipe is forgiving enough to work with what you have.
- Green lentils
- Onion
- Carrots
- Celery
- Garlic
- Canned tomatoes
- Harissa paste
- Cumin
- Paprika
- Coriander
- Salt
- Pepper
- Vegetable broth
- Coconut milk
- Optional: Chopped fresh parsley
- Optional: Lemon wedges
- Optional: Crumbled feta cheese

📝 Ingredient Notes
- Harissa paste: Adjust to taste for spiciness.
đź›’ Tools & Equipment I Recommend
- Immersion Blender — Smooths the soup to creamy perfection. → See on Amazon
- Good quality vegetable broth — Enhances the soup's flavor. → See on Amazon

How to Make Creamy Moroccan Harissa Lentil Soup for Dinner
- Sauté vegetables: In a large pot, sauté onion, carrots, celery, and garlic until soft.
- Add spices: Stir in cumin, paprika, coriander, salt, and pepper.
- Simmer lentils: Add lentils, tomatoes, harissa, and vegetable broth. Simmer until lentils are tender.
- Blend and finish: Blend until creamy, then stir in coconut milk. Serve with your choice of toppings.
Cook's Tips for Perfect Creamy Moroccan Harissa Lentil Soup for Dinner
- Common mistake and fix: Don't rush the lentils. They need time to soften properly. If they're still hard, simmer longer or add more broth.
- Pro tip: For a smoother soup, blend until almost completely smooth, then leave a few lentils unblended for texture.
- Pro tip: Make a big batch and freeze individual portions for easy, healthy meals later.
Storing & Reheating Creamy Moroccan Harissa Lentil Soup for Dinner
Short-Term Storage
Store in an airtight container in the fridge. Store leftovers in the fridge for up to 5 days. Make-ahead tip: This soup can be made up to 2 days ahead. Store in the fridge until ready to serve.
Freezing Creamy Moroccan Harissa Lentil Soup for Dinner
Freeze for up to 3 months. Thaw overnight in the fridge before reheating.
How to Reheat Without Drying It Out
Oven: Reheat on the stove over medium heat or in the microwave. Microwave: Stir occasionally until heated through.
Recipe Notes
- Chef tip: For a richer soup, use chicken broth instead of vegetable broth.
- Best substitution: Substitute the harissa with a mix of chili powder and cumin for a milder version.
- Make-ahead: This soup freezes well for up to 3 months.
- Scaling: This recipe can be easily doubled or halved.
- Troubleshooting: If the soup is too thick, thin it out with a bit more broth or water.
Want to level up this recipe?
High-quality harissa paste — Makes a big difference in flavor. Pays for itself vs buying takeout. → Check price on Amazon
Creamy Moroccan Harissa Lentil Soup for Dinner

Ingredients
Main Ingredients
- Green lentils
- Onion
- Carrots
- Celery
- Garlic
- Canned tomatoes
- Harissa paste
Seasonings
- Cumin
- Paprika
- Coriander
- Salt
- Pepper
- Vegetable broth
- Coconut milk
Optional Toppings
- Chopped fresh parsley
- Lemon wedges
- Crumbled feta cheese
Instructions
- Sauté vegetables: In a large pot, sauté onion, carrots, celery, and garlic until soft.
- Add spices: Stir in cumin, paprika, coriander, salt, and pepper.
- Simmer lentils: Add lentils, tomatoes, harissa, and vegetable broth. Simmer until lentils are tender.
- Blend and finish: Blend until creamy, then stir in coconut milk. Serve with your choice of toppings.
Notes
- Chef tip: For a richer soup, use chicken broth instead of vegetable broth.
- Best substitution: Substitute the harissa with a mix of chili powder and cumin for a milder version.
- Make-ahead: This soup freezes well for up to 3 months.
- Scaling: This recipe can be easily doubled or halved.
- Troubleshooting: If the soup is too thick, thin it out with a bit more broth or water.
Storage
- Fridge: Store leftovers in the fridge for up to 5 days.
- Freezer: Freeze for up to 3 months. Thaw overnight in the fridge before reheating.
- Oven reheat: Reheat on the stove over medium heat or in the microwave.
- Microwave reheat: Stir occasionally until heated through.
- Make ahead: This soup can be made up to 2 days ahead. Store in the fridge until ready to serve.
Nutrition Per Serving
- Calories: 350
- Protein: 18g
- Fat: 10g
- Carbs: 45g
- Fiber: 15g
- Sugar: 7g
- Sodium: 850mg
- Cholesterol: 5mg
- Sat. Fat: 5g
Nutritional values are estimates only. Actual values may vary by brand and portion size.
Creamy Moroccan Harissa Lentil Soup for Dinner FAQs
Yes, it keeps well in the fridge for up to 5 days or in the freezer for up to 3 months.
If you blended the soup too much, it may have thickened too much. Add a bit more broth or water to thin it out.
Yes, cook on low for 6-8 hours or high for 3-4 hours.
A mix of chili powder and cumin can be used for a milder version.
Yes, this recipe is naturally gluten-free.
A Warm Final Note
I can’t wait for you to try Creamy Moroccan Harissa Lentil Soup for Dinner and see how effortlessly it comes together. When you make it, pop back here and leave a rating or share how it turned out — I love hearing from you!






